Financial Allocation and Phased Rollout
The Head of the Center for Iranian Information and Welfare elaborated on the logistical framework, noting that initiating each phase of the voucher system requires an allocation of 25 trillion Tomans. He clarified that the Plan and Budget Organization has thus far secured 5 trillion Tomans for this purpose.
It was further explained that the program is designed for a phased, decile-based rollout throughout the month. This structure allows the Plan and Budget Organization additional time to secure the necessary financial resources for the initiative.
